Essential Ingredients
To recreate this savory masterpiece in your own kitchen, gather the following high-quality ingredients:
- The Base: 6 large hard-boiled eggs, peeled and diced.
- The Creaminess: 1/4 cup mayonnaise; 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ard or yellow mustard.
- The Crunch & Flavor: 2 tablespoons finely diced celery; 2 tablespoons finely chopped dill pickles or pickle relish.
- The Seasonings: Salt and freshly cracked black pepper to taste; a pinch of paprika or dried dill.
- The Vessel: Crisp leaves of romaine or butterhead lettuce, washed and dried.
Step-by-Step Cooking Instructions
- Boil and Cool the Eggs: Place your eggs in a saucepan, cover them with water, bring to a boil, then cook for 9 to 10 minutes. Transfer them immediately to an ice bath to cool before peeling.
- Chop the Eggs: Dice the peeled hard-boiled eggs into uniform pieces and place them into a medium mixing bowl.
- Mix the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, Dijon mustard, diced celery, chopped pickles, salt, and black pepper until smooth.
- Combine: Gently fold the creamy dressing into the diced eggs until every piece is evenly coated without breaking down the eggs too much.
- Assemble the Boats: Arrange your clean, crisp lettuce leaves on a serving plate. Spoon generous amounts of the creamy egg salad directly into the center of each leaf.
- Garnish and Serve: Dust lightly with paprika or extra black pepper, and serve immediately alongside pickles or your favorite fresh sides.
Chef’s Pro-Tips for Success
- Perfect Peeling: Use older eggs for boiling, as they peel much easier than ultra-fresh farm eggs.
- Add a Tangy Kick: A tiny splash of lemon juice or pickle juice adds an extra layer of brightness to the creamy dressing.
- Meal Prep Friendly: You can make the egg salad ahead of time and store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days before assembling your lettuce boats.
